Now that the primaries are over for the Democrats, everyone has to agree that it was quite a run that Hillary Clinton for president made. She showed herself to be quite the fighter, and she acquiesced to Obama when it was apparent that he was going to win the delegate count for the primaries. The Presidential campaign process is not quite over yet, and both the Republicans and Democrats have to hold their conventions late this summer. Th Presidential campaign issues this year are extremely serious. There is the price of fuel, the price of food, the quagmire in Iraq, the drum beating about Iran, and a whole host of social issues that seem to have been backburnered while the candidates address the most serious issues affecting all Americans-the economy, and the dreadful impact that high fuel costs are taking on almost everyone. None of these issues has a simple solution or short term one. Let's hope for the best with new blood in the White House.
